Re: system database flag?
От | Guillaume Lelarge |
---|---|
Тема | Re: system database flag? |
Дата | |
Msg-id | 200904231401.17815.guillaume@lelarge.info обсуждение исходный текст |
Ответ на | system database flag? ("Jan-Peter Seifert" <Jan-Peter.Seifert@gmx.de>) |
Ответы |
Re: system database flag?
|
Список | pgadmin-support |
Le jeudi 23 avril 2009 à 12:29:33, Jan-Peter Seifert a écrit : > [...] > in order to get a clean template1 I dropped and recreated it: > > UPDATE pg_database SET datistemplate = false WHERE datname = 'template1'; > > DROPDB -U postgres template1 > > CREATEDB -U postgres -T template0 template1 > > UPDATE pg_database SET datistemplate = true WHERE datname = 'template1'; > GRANT CONNECT ON DATABASE template1 TO public; > GRANT ALL ON DATABASE template1 TO postgres; > COMMENT ON DATABASE template1 IS 'default template database'; > > However, when I view the properties of the new template1 in pgAdmin III it > isn't stated that it's a system database anymore. Is it because that the > OID is different from 1 or is there a hidden flag? In pg_database I don't > see any significant difference from other servers' template1? > > Could you tell me, please? > Because of the OID. -- Guillaume.http://www.postgresqlfr.orghttp://dalibo.com
В списке pgadmin-support по дате отправления: